identify the 5 stages of grief as well as understand the patient's thought process in each.
|
1. denial- "no cant be me" 2. anger- " this is stupid why me?' 3.bargaining- " if only; I stopped..." 4. depression- " I cant deal" 5. acceptance- " I am ready to die" |

identify the steps in the education process KNOW THE ORDER |
1. assesment 2. planning 3. implementation 4. evaluation 5. documentation |
